設計一個(gè)HTML5響應式網(wǎng)站需要考慮哪些因素?
設計一個(gè)HTML5響應式網(wǎng)站需要考慮哪些因素?
設計一個(gè) HTML5 響應式網(wǎng)站需要考慮以下多個(gè)因素:
1、布局與網(wǎng)格系統
流體布局:采用百分比、彈性盒模型(Flexbox)或網(wǎng)格布局(Grid)等技術(shù),讓頁(yè)面元素能夠根據屏幕大小自動(dòng)調整位置和尺寸,實(shí)現靈活的布局。
響應式網(wǎng)格:建立一個(gè)基于網(wǎng)格的布局系統,將頁(yè)面劃分為多個(gè)列和行,使元素能夠在不同屏幕尺寸下按照網(wǎng)格規則進(jìn)行排列,確保布局的一致性和可讀性。
2、視覺(jué)設計
字體選擇:選擇具有良好可讀性的字體,確保在不同設備和屏幕分辨率下文字清晰可辨。同時(shí),要考慮字體的大小、行間距和字間距等,以適應不同的屏幕尺寸。
色彩搭配:選擇合適的色彩方案,不僅要考慮美觀(guān),還要確保在不同背景和光照條件下顏色的對比度足夠,以便內容易于閱讀。同時(shí),要注意色彩在不同設備上的顯示效果可能會(huì )有所差異。
圖標和圖像:使用高清、可縮放的圖標和圖像,以適應不同屏幕分辨率。對于圖像,要根據不同設備的屏幕大小提供相應的尺寸版本,避免圖片在小屏幕上顯示過(guò)大或在大屏幕上顯示模糊。
3、設備兼容性
跨設備測試:在各種常見(jiàn)的設備和瀏覽器上進(jìn)行測試,包括不同尺寸的手機、平板電腦、筆記本電腦和臺式電腦等,以及不同的操作系統和瀏覽器版本,確保網(wǎng)站在所有目標設備上都能正常顯示和流暢運行。
視網(wǎng)膜屏幕支持:對于高分辨率的視網(wǎng)膜屏幕,要提供相應的高清圖像和圖標,以充分利用設備的高像素密度,使網(wǎng)站看起來(lái)更加清晰和銳利。
4、性能優(yōu)化
代碼優(yōu)化:編寫(xiě)簡(jiǎn)潔、高效的 HTML、CSS 和 JavaScript 代碼,避免冗余和重復的代碼。壓縮和合并文件,減少文件大小,加快網(wǎng)站的加載速度。
圖片優(yōu)化:對圖片進(jìn)行壓縮和優(yōu)化,選擇合適的圖片格式(如 JPEG、PNG、SVG 等),根據不同的使用場(chǎng)景進(jìn)行調整。采用圖片懶加載技術(shù),只有當圖片進(jìn)入瀏覽器的可視區域時(shí)才進(jìn)行加載,提高頁(yè)面的初始加載速度。
緩存策略:合理設置緩存,讓瀏覽器能夠緩存網(wǎng)站的靜態(tài)資源,如 HTML 文件、CSS 樣式表、JavaScript 腳本和圖片等,這樣用戶(hù)再次訪(fǎng)問(wèn)網(wǎng)站時(shí)可以直接從緩存中加載,減少加載時(shí)間。
5、內容呈現
內容優(yōu)先級:根據不同設備屏幕大小和用戶(hù)使用習慣,確定內容的展示優(yōu)先級。在小屏幕設備上,優(yōu)先展示最重要的信息,將次要內容隱藏或放在可展開(kāi)的菜單中,避免頁(yè)面過(guò)于擁擠。
自適應內容:確保文本內容能夠根據屏幕寬度自動(dòng)調整換行和段落間距,避免出現文字溢出或排版混亂的情況。對于視頻和音頻等媒體內容,要提供合適的播放界面,并確保在不同設備上都能正常播放。
交互設計
觸摸操作優(yōu)化:考慮到移動(dòng)設備的觸摸操作特點(diǎn),設計易于點(diǎn)擊和觸摸的交互元素,如按鈕、菜單等,確保它們有足夠的大小和間距,方便用戶(hù)進(jìn)行操作。同時(shí),要處理好觸摸事件的反饋,如點(diǎn)擊效果、長(cháng)按效果等,提供良好的用戶(hù)體驗。
導航設計:設計簡(jiǎn)潔明了的導航菜單,在不同屏幕尺寸下都能方便用戶(hù)訪(fǎng)問(wèn)網(wǎng)站的各個(gè)頁(yè)面。對于小屏幕設備,通常采用漢堡菜單或滑動(dòng)菜單等形式,以節省屏幕空間。
6、搜索引擎優(yōu)化(SEO)
語(yǔ)義化標簽:使用 HTML5 的語(yǔ)義化標簽,清晰地表達頁(yè)面的結構和內容,有助于搜索引擎理解頁(yè)面的主題和重點(diǎn),提高網(wǎng)站的搜索排名。
優(yōu)化標題和元數據:為每個(gè)頁(yè)面設置簡(jiǎn)潔明了的標題和描述性的元數據,準確地概括頁(yè)面的內容,同時(shí)包含相關(guān)的關(guān)鍵詞,以提高網(wǎng)站在搜索結果中的曝光率。
相關(guān)文章
熱門(mén)資訊
- 1一個(gè)域名大概能賣(mài)多少錢(qián)
- 2超好看!英文網(wǎng)站常用的幾種字體
- 3NAS存儲品牌排行榜前十名有哪些?
- 4IP地址和域名都是唯一的嗎?
- 5域名是唯一的嗎?
- 6十大免費域名網(wǎng)站排名
- 7域名的格式有哪幾種?
- 8手機上顯示服務(wù)器開(kāi)小差去了,是怎么回事?
- 9上網(wǎng)站建設-網(wǎng)站圖片建議尺寸標準是多少?
- 10網(wǎng)站域名即將到期?騙子在行動(dòng)
- 11租用服務(wù)器大概需要多少錢(qián)?
- 12什么是網(wǎng)易云服務(wù)器?
- 13網(wǎng)站突然出現“該內容被禁止訪(fǎng)問(wèn)”該如何解決?
- 14企業(yè)網(wǎng)站建設域名如何備案?
- 15租用服務(wù)器多少錢(qián)一年?
- 16SEO到底有沒(méi)有秘籍可言?
- 17網(wǎng)站建設費用需要多少錢(qián),2022價(jià)格表!
- 18網(wǎng)站建設中比較受企業(yè)歡迎的幾個(gè)特點(diǎn)?
- 19服務(wù)器停止響應是什么意思
- 20如果公司把服務(wù)器進(jìn)行托管,一年需要多少錢(qián)?
猜您喜歡
-
如何選擇網(wǎng)站建設公司?
2、考察技術(shù)能力:了解公司使用的開(kāi)發(fā)語(yǔ)言和技術(shù)棧,如 PHP、Python、Java、Node.js 等,確保技術(shù)適配未來(lái)升級需求。查看案例是否兼容手機、平板等多終端,是否采用響應式設計。要求演示后臺操作,確認后臺管理系統的易用性,如是否支持可視化編輯、數據導出、權限管理等功能。...
-
網(wǎng)站設計的一般流程
需求分析與規劃:與客戶(hù)深入溝通,明確網(wǎng)站的業(yè)務(wù)需求、目標用戶(hù)群體、競爭對手情況以及期望達成的目標。同時(shí)進(jìn)行市場(chǎng)調研,制定項目范圍、功能需求清單和預算計劃。...
-
網(wǎng)站優(yōu)化的內容和步驟
網(wǎng)站優(yōu)化是指通過(guò)對網(wǎng)站功能、結構、布局、內容等要素的合理設計,提升網(wǎng)站在搜索引擎中的排名和用戶(hù)體驗,發(fā)揮網(wǎng)站的網(wǎng)絡(luò )營(yíng)銷(xiāo)價(jià)值.以下是其相關(guān)介紹:...
-
關(guān)于網(wǎng)站建設網(wǎng)站的響應式設計
跨設備兼容:確保網(wǎng)站在不同的設備上,如桌面電腦、平板電腦、手機等,都能有良好的顯示效果和用戶(hù)體驗。采用響應式設計技術(shù),使網(wǎng)站能夠根據設備的屏幕大小自動(dòng)調整布局和樣式,確保內容不出現錯亂或無(wú)法顯示的情況。...
-
網(wǎng)站制作公司的售后服務(wù)重要嗎?
網(wǎng)站制作公司的售后服務(wù)非常重要,甚至直接影響網(wǎng)站的長(cháng)期運營(yíng)效果、安全性和業(yè)務(wù)連續性。...